They did it. They found someone even more bland than circa-2018 Justin Timberlake. According to Variety, the NFL has settled on a Halftime Show performer for next year's Super Bowl, and that performer is Maroon 5.

Pharrell: Williams, Maroon 5 and David Guetta at 8th iTunes Festival in London
submitted by Nick Jul 22nd 2014 08:00 am (news.yahoo.com)
Apple has just announced the headliners of the next iTunes Festival London, which will take place throughout the month of September and feature performances by Pharrell Williams, Kylie Minogue, Maroon 5, Beck, Blondie, Jungle and David Guetta, among others.
